“If it’s a Paramount film, I probably designed it.” So said the tiny 5’ 1 ½” powerhouse long considered Hollywood’s most successful costume designer—not to mention definitely one of its most colorful personalities. The Early Days of Erte’ Erte’ was born in St. Petersburg, Russia on November 23, 1892 as Romain de Tirtoff.
